The editorial take
LoCali Wine Lounge builds its list around California, with Napa reds, coastal whites, and rosés poured by the glass, by the bottle, and in flights. A daily Golden Hour offers specially priced California wines, and periodic Special Pours bring in rare or exclusive bottles. Four featured wines—Mollie Mae, Moon Shadow, Bella Amica, and Red Brick—are available by the bottle for take-home purchase or gifting. The calendar includes vinyl and live music, open mic nights, a queer-friendly happy hour, and a Women & Wine networking event.
- What should I order?
- Start with a flight to compare the California range, then choose a glass of Primitivo, Pinot Noir, Chenin Blanc, or Chardonnay based on what the flight reveals. For take-home, Mollie Mae, Moon Shadow, Bella Amica, and Red Brick are the featured bottles.
- Who will enjoy this place?
- Drinkers who want a California-focused list in a lounge setting with flights, vinyl and live music, open mic nights, and networking events. The queer-friendly happy hour and Women & Wine night give specific communities a reason to gather.
- When should I go?
- Golden Hour runs daily for specially priced California wines. The Women & Wine Networking Happy Hour on September 1, 2026 includes a complimentary first glass of house wine, and a queer-friendly happy hour is scheduled for September 10, 2026.
- What should I expect to spend?
- Glasses start at $8 for a generous pour, according to a recent customer account, and a flight night deal is described as unbeatable. Special Pours and featured take-home bottles are priced separately.
- What makes the beverage program distinctive?
- A California-only wine lounge with by-the-glass, bottle, and flight service, plus periodic Special Pours of rare or exclusive wines. The take-home bottle tier—Mollie Mae, Moon Shadow, Bella Amica, and Red Brick—extends the list beyond the room.
